Material Costs - The cost of wood cladding materials typically ranges from $3 to $10 per square foot, depending on the type of wood selected. Higher-end hardwoods can increase expenses, especially for larger projects.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$4 and $8 per square foot. Factors such as project complexity and location can influence overall labor costs. Contact local contractors to get precise quotes for your project.
Additional Costs - Costs for prep work, such as surface preparation or repairs, may add $1 to $3 per square foot. Finishing, sealing, or staining can also increase the total price. Local service providers can help determine the full scope of expenses.
Total Project Price - Overall, the total cost for wood cladding installation typically ranges from $8 to $21 per square foot. Exact pricing varies based on materials, project size, and location. Pros in the area can provide tailored estimates for spec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is wood cladding installation? Wood cladding installation involves attaching wooden panels or boards to the exterior or interior walls of a building to enhance its appearance and provide additional protection.
How long does wood cladding installation typically take? The duration of installation varies depending on the size of the project and complexity, but experienced local contractors can provide an estimated timeframe during consultation.
What types of wood are commonly used for cladding? Common options include cedar, pine, redwood, and thermally modified wood,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ities.
Is preparation needed before installing wood cladding? Yes, the wall surface should be properly prepared to ensure a secure and even installation, which local pros can assess during site visits.
Can wood cladding be installed on existing walls? Yes, wood cladding can be added to existing walls, provided the surface is suitable and properly prepared by a professional installer.
